Posted on 12/22/14 at 2:57 pm to
quote:

Washington being higher than USc is surprising for sure. Why is USC so low? Crappy stadium?


The Sarkisian transition took 7 Million dollars. If they had that in their profit, they would be up in the Nebraska, UW range. UW has a new stadium, which increased revenues by 12 million. (all in the article from the above link)
